1.
FLASHCARD QUESTION
Front
What is protein synthesis?
Back
The process by which cells generate new proteins, involving transcription of DNA to mRNA and translation of mRNA to amino acids.
2.
FLASHCARD QUESTION
Front
What is a mutation?
Back
A change in the DNA sequence that can lead to changes in protein structure and function.
3.
FLASHCARD QUESTION
Front
What is a Duplication Mutation?
Back
A type of mutation where a segment of DNA is copied, resulting in multiple copies of that segment.
4.
FLASHCARD QUESTION
Front
What is a Point Mutation?
Back
A mutation that involves a change in a single nucleotide in the DNA sequence.
5.
FLASHCARD QUESTION
Front
What is an Inversion Mutation?
Back
A mutation where a segment of DNA is reversed end to end within the chromosome.
6.
FLASHCARD QUESTION
Front
What is a Ribosome?
Back
An organelle in the cell where protein synthesis occurs, translating mRNA into amino acid chains.
7.
FLASHCARD QUESTION
Front
What is gene expression?
Back
The process by which information from a gene is used to synthesize a functional gene product, usually a protein.
